How Do Eco-Friendly Web Hosting Solutions Reduce Environmental Impact?

  • by

Eco-friendly web hosting reduces environmental impact by using renewable energy, energy-efficient hardware, carbon offset programs, and sustainable data center designs. Providers prioritize green certifications, minimize electronic waste, and invest in clean energy infrastructure to lower carbon footprints while maintaining reliable website performance. These solutions align web services with global climate action goals.

What Defines Truly Sustainable Web Hosting Services?

Truly sustainable hosting combines renewable energy usage (wind, solar, hydro), ENERGY STAR-certified servers, heat-recycling systems, and carbon-negative operations. Leading providers achieve 100% renewable energy matching, participate in reforestation initiatives, and hold certifications like Green-e or B Corp status. Infrastructure efficiency metrics including PUE (Power Usage Effectiveness) below 1.2 demonstrate operational sustainability.

Modern sustainable hosts employ circular economy principles, repurposing 98% of data center waste through advanced recycling programs. They utilize dynamic voltage scaling to match server power consumption with real-time workload demands, reducing energy waste by up to 30%. Some providers implement rainwater harvesting systems that save millions of gallons annually, while others deploy AI-powered workload distribution to minimize redundant computations across server networks.

Which Green Certifications Validate Eco-Conscious Web Hosts?

Key certifications include Green Web Foundation verification, EPA Green Power Partnership membership, ISO 50001 energy management standards, and LEED-certified data centers. Carbon-neutral hosts provide audited offset portfolios, while Climate Neutral Certified providers meet strict emission reduction targets. REC (Renewable Energy Certificate) tracking ensures transparent renewable energy usage reporting.

How Do Renewable-Powered Data Centers Operate Efficiently?

Renewable-powered facilities combine on-site solar/wind generation with grid-sourced clean energy, using intelligent load balancing and battery storage systems. Liquid immersion cooling and passive airflow designs reduce energy consumption by 40-70% compared to traditional centers. Google’s AI-powered cooling optimization and Microsoft’s underwater data centers demonstrate cutting-edge efficiency in sustainable hosting infrastructure.

Advanced facilities now integrate flywheel energy storage systems that can store excess renewable energy for 15+ hours, achieving 92% round-trip efficiency. Iceland’s geothermal-powered data centers leverage volcanic heat for both energy generation and natural cooling, achieving a negative PUE rating. New modular designs allow solar panel integration directly into server rack enclosures, eliminating transmission losses through localized DC power distribution.

What Are the Performance Trade-Offs With Green Hosting?

Modern green hosting matches conventional performance through SSD storage, optimized cooling, and renewable-powered CDNs. Average uptime exceeds 99.95% among top providers, with latency differences under 20ms. Energy-efficient ARM processors and NVMe drives enable high-speed operations while consuming 60% less power than traditional hardware configurations.

FAQs: Eco Web Hosting Essentials

Does green hosting cost more than regular hosting?
Premium green hosts charge 10-15% more due to renewable energy investments, but budget options like DreamHost Green offer carbon-neutral plans at $2.59/month. Many providers offset price differences through energy savings from efficient infrastructure.
Can I make my existing web host eco-friendly?
Yes. Purchase certified carbon offsets equivalent to your site’s energy use (average 500kg CO2/year for small sites). Switch to green CDNs like Cloudflare’s carbon-neutral network and enable server-side energy saving features.
How much energy do websites actually consume?
A medium-traffic website (10k visitors/month) consumes ~720kWh annually – equivalent to 510kg CO2. Optimizing images, using caching, and choosing green hosts can reduce this by 70%. The average web page produces 1.76g CO2 per view.
